Understanding Various Types of Solar Systems



After examining your energy needs, it is essential to check out the various types of planetary systems offered.

You'll usually encounter three main choices: grid-tied, off-grid, and hybrid systems. Grid-tied systems link directly to the utility grid, allowing you to sell excess energy back. They're typically the most cost-efficient choice if you have trustworthy grid access.

Off-grid systems operate separately, calling for battery storage to provide power during interruptions or low sunshine. These are ideal for remote places however can be much more costly.

Hybrid systems integrate both, providing you the flexibility of battery storage while still attaching to the grid. Each type has its advantages, so consider your lifestyle, area, and energy objectives when making your choice.
